Susceptibility to SARS-CoV-2 Infection and Immune Responses to COVID-19 Vaccination Among Recipients of Solid Organ Transplants DOI Creative Commons
Vijay Subramanian

The Journal of Infectious Diseases, Journal Year: 2023, Volume and Issue: 228(Supplement_1), P. S34 - S45

Published: May 24, 2023

Solid organ transplant recipients (SOTRs) are at high risk for infections including SARS-CoV-2, primarily due to use of immunosuppressive therapies that prevent rejection. Furthermore, these immunosuppressants typically associated with suboptimal responses vaccination. While COVID-19 vaccines have reduced the COVID-19-related morbidity and mortality in SOTRs, breakthrough infection rates death remain higher this population compared immunocompetent individuals. Approaches enhancing response such as through administration additional doses heterologous vaccination, resulted increased seroresponse antibody levels. In article, safety immunogenicity mRNA SOTRs explored by dose. Key considerations clinical practice current vaccine recommendations discussed within context dynamic vaccination guideline landscape. A thorough understanding topics is essential determining public health strategies help protect immunocompromised populations, SOTRs.
